A local wanted man who has prior drug arrests has been placed into custody.

According to police, on Saturday, members from the Wareham Police Patrol Division located 39-year-old Manuel Pina-Agee of Fall River who had 2 active arrest warrants, a Commonwealth of Massachusetts arrest warrant, and a US Marshalls’ federal probation detainer arrest warrant. The warrants stem from an outgoing narcotic investigation led by the Wareham Police Criminal Investigation Division, which identified Pina-Agee as the narcotic “supplier,” for Taylor Fernandes who was arrested by Wareham detectives in February 2026.

Pina-Agee was involved in illegal activity all while being on federal probation. Pina-Agee was arrested in 2019 for drug trafficking and firearms violations, as a result of “Operation Gatekeeper” which was led by the Drug Enforcement Agency and the Wareham Police Criminal Investigation Division. Pina-Agee was the target in the investigation that led to his arrest, and 5 co-defendants.

Pina-Agee’s bail was set at $10,000 and is due to be arraigned at the Wareham Fourth District Court, on Monday.

Chief Walter Correia Jr. applauded the collaborative and relentless effort between multiple agencies that resulted in the arrest of Pina-Agee.
